How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Eastern Nassau?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Eastern Nassau Studio Apartments | $3,026 | $1,800 | $4,799 |
| Eastern Nassau 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,178 | $1,995 | $5,699 |
Eastern Nassau 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,896 | $2,200 | $7,699 |
| Eastern Nassau 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,724 | $3,000 | $6,440 |
| Eastern Nassau 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,150 | $4,000 | $4,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Eastern Nassau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Eastern Nassau with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Eastern Nassau is at Eagle Rock Apartments at Hicksville & Jericho listed at $3,005.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Eastern Nassau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Eastern Nassau is $3,896.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Eastern Nassau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Eastern Nassau is a 1,403 square feet unit starting from $4,050 at Greybarn Amityville.
What is the average size for Eastern Nassau 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Eastern Nassau is currently 1,325 sq ft.
